Undergrowth Removal in Katy, TX
Undergrowth removal services involve clearing dense or overgrown vegetation, such as shrubs, bushes, and small trees, to improve the appearance, safety, and accessibility of a property. This service is often requested for projects like preparing a yard for landscaping, removing brush after storm damage, or restoring visibility around fences and structures. Property owners should consider the extent of overgrowth, types of plants involved, and any potential obstacles like underground utilities or nearby structures before requesting removal services.
Homeowners typically want to understand the scope of work, including what vegetation will be cleared and whether debris will be removed or left on-site. It’s also helpful to know if the service includes trimming or pruning, as well as any restrictions related to property boundaries or local regulations. Clear communication about these details can ensure the project aligns with the property owner’s expectations and helps facilitate a smooth and efficient process.

Undergrowth Removal Questions
What is undergrowth removal? Understory removal involves clearing dense shrubs, small trees, and overgrown plants to improve yard appearance and health.
When should property owners consider undergrowth removal? It is typically needed when overgrown vegetation starts to block pathways, reduce sunlight, or create fire hazards.
What types of projects benefit from undergrowth removal? Projects include clearing backyard spaces, preparing land for landscaping, and reducing fire risks in wooded areas.
Is undergrowth removal suitable for all property sizes? Yes, it can be performed on residential yards, commercial properties, and larger land parcels as needed.
